Proper Media Labeling Techniques
Every new DLTtape IV, VS1, and SDLT cartridge comes with a sheet of labels in the storage box. These
are non-adhesive labels and are designed to slide into the label slot on the front of the cartridge. To
decrease the chance of a tape drive failure due to improper labeling, follow these guidelines for proper
application of media labels:
Never put a label or barcode anywhere but in the front label slot (see Figure 17 and 18 below).
Placing anywhere other than this label slot may result in damage to the tape drive.
Never use adhesive-based labels on your cartridges.
Store extra labels away from the cartridge. Labels clinging to the cartridge because of static or
humidity can be introduced into the tape drive and block the cartridge drive gear.
